
Hanoi I had a promising start to the National Women’s Football Championship – Thai Son Bac Cup 2024, defeating a strong Than Khoang San Vietnam (Than KSVN) team in a match that concluded this afternoon (May 2).
Hanoi I and Than KSVN were seen as evenly matched, both fielding strong squads and regarded as contenders for the championship. The match began with an open and dynamic style, with both teams showing attacking intent. Despite Than KSVN’s better possession, Hanoi I’s players had more dangerous chances. However, poor finishing led to a goalless draw at the end of the first half.
In the second half, Hanoi I pushed forward with more intensity, creating several dangerous chances in front of Than KSVN’s goalkeeper Khong Thi Hang. This attacking effort paid off at the 60th minute when striker Hai Yen scored the opening goal.
After conceding, Than KSVN tried to retaliate, pressing forward towards the end of the match. However, their attacks lacked penetration, making it easy for Hanoi’s defense to repel them from outside the penalty area. Losing 1-0 to Hanoi I in their first match, Than KSVN’s championship aspirations have been somewhat shaken.
In another match played simultaneously, Phong Phu Ha Nam dominated a youthful Hanoi II team, securing a 3-0 victory.
The championship will continue on May 6 with two matches: Ho Chi Minh City I vs. Ho Chi Minh City II, and Thai Nguyen T&T vs. Son La.
